Global Cities initiative – how U.S. metro areas elaborate their strategies

Submitted by Eva Fadil on 10 October 2017

The Exchange is a network of metropolitan areas that has, within the Global Cities Initiative, developed and implemented regional trade and investment strategies to boost global trade and investment, forge partnerships between U.S. and international metropolitan areas, and advocate for state and national policy changes. 32 U.S. metropolitan areas have participated in the two-phase planning process to create integrated export and foreign direct investment (FDI) plans.
